Our Solidarity Pillars
Social inclusion
This area encompasses all forms of social engagement that help prevent isolation among the older people.
Autonomy
This area includes all elements that help maintain independence for elderly individuals.
Personal fulfillment
This area includes all elements that help enhance self-esteem and a sense of usefulness among the elderly.
